The Types & Applications of Safety Limit Switches

In industrial environments, the implementation of safety limit switches plays a critical role in preventing accidents and ensuring the well-being of workers. These switches, also known as safety switches, are designed to monitor the position of machine guards, doors, or other moving parts and halt the operation of machinery if any dangerous conditions are detected. Understanding the types and applications of safety limit switches is essential for maintaining a safe work environment, and we will cover a few in this blog.

One common type of safety limit switch is the separate actuator switch, which consists of a switch body and a separate actuator. When the actuator is moved out of its designated position, the switch is triggered, signaling the machinery to stop or enter a safe mode. Separate actuator switches are often used in applications where precise positioning of the actuator is required, such as on machine doors or gates.

Another important type of safety limit switch is the safety hinge switch, which is typically integrated directly into the hinges of machine guards or doors to detect when the guard or door is opened or closed. By monitoring the position of the hinges, safety hinge switches can quickly respond to any attempts to bypass or tamper with safety measures. These switches are ideal for applications where space is limited or where a more discreet installation is desired.

Aside from the more subtle switches are safety mats, which are large, flexible pads that can be placed on the floor around machinery or work areas. These mats contain sensors that detect when pressure is applied, and in response, send a signal to the machinery's control system for it to stop or enter a safe mode. Safety mats are commonly used in applications where workers need to move freely around machinery or where traditional guard systems are impractical.

In this same vein, safety light curtains are a type of safety limit switch that consist of an array of infrared light beams projected across a hazardous area. When these beams are interrupted by an object or person, the light curtain sends a signal to the machinery's control system, triggering a safety response. This type is also beneficial in applications where quick access to machinery is necessary, but safeguards are necessary to avoid harm to personnel.

As a more intricate variant, safety interlock switches are designed to ensure that hazardous machinery or processes cannot be activated unless all safety conditions are met. These switches typically consist of multiple interconnected components, such as keys, actuators, and contacts, which must align properly to allow equipment operation. Safety interlock switches are often used in applications where sequential or interdependent safety measures are necessary, such as in chemical processing plants or high-risk manufacturing environments.

It is worth noting that components called safety modules are often used in conjunction with safety limit switches to provide additional functionality and safety features, such as monitoring multiple switches simultaneously, integrating emergency stop circuits, or providing feedback to a central control system. By combining safety limit switches with modules, manufacturers can create comprehensive safety systems tailored to the specific needs of their equipment and operations.

The applications of safety limit switches are diverse and encompass a wide range of processes. In manufacturing settings, safety limit switches are used to monitor the position of moving parts and prevent accidents caused by unexpected equipment operation or human error for machinery such as presses, robots, and conveyor systems. In the automotive industry, safety limit switches play a critical role in ensuring the safety of assembly line workers, as switches integrated into robotic arms or machine guards can detect when personnel are in close proximity to hazardous machinery and trigger safety protocols. Finally, safety limit switches are similarly employed in the food and beverage industry to protect workers from the dangers associated with equipment such as mixers, slicers, and packaging machines. In all, safety limit switches are essential to ensure the well-being of workers across a variety of industries.
